Europe’s Significant Market Growth
Europe is poised to experience substantial growth in the terminal tractor market, driven by robust economies in countries like Germany, the United Kingdom, and Spain, along with the presence of leading manufacturers such as Konecranes, Kalmar, and MAFI. The region’s high adoption rate of automation technologies enhances productivity and efficiency in port operations. Europe is home to advanced automated terminals, including the ECT Delta Port terminal in the Netherlands and the HHLA CTA terminal in Germany. The increasing number of automated terminals is expected to further propel the demand for terminal tractors in the region.
Market Segmentation
The terminal tractor market is segmented based on propulsion type, application, and geography:
- Propulsion Type:
- Diesel: Traditional diesel-powered terminal tractors remain prevalent due to their established technology and infrastructure support.
- Hybrid: Combining internal combustion engines with electric power, hybrid terminal tractors offer improved fuel efficiency and reduced emissions.
- Electric: Fully electric terminal tractors are gaining traction for their environmental benefits and lower operational costs.
- Application:
- Inland Waterways and Marine: Utilization in ports and terminals for efficient cargo handling and transportation.
- Railways: Deployment in rail yards to manage trailer and container movements.
- Other Applications: Includes usage in distribution centers, logistics hubs, and industrial sites for material handling.
- Geography:
- North America: Significant market presence with ongoing investments in port infrastructure and automation.
- Europe: Expected to witness the fastest growth due to increased maritime activities and the adoption of automated terminal tractors.
- Asia-Pacific: Holds the largest market share, attributed to a high number of container ports and escalating trade activities.
- Rest of the World: Emerging markets showing potential growth opportunities with increasing focus on trade and infrastructure development.
